Output 65371d3eddc5e8f071e821f27ae18c6880486b4a19ebf2d230d2ecd678ab05ec:0

value
2846356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7ce87d628f28df958e411266194f9d62749544a OP_EQUAL
address
3NphRrYdDd3E2nC1vm8DPPZtM1Fk4AWDPn
transaction
65371d3eddc5e8f071e821f27ae18c6880486b4a19ebf2d230d2ecd678ab05ec
confirmations
241837
spent
true